Understanding the Rat Personality
The Rat, first in the Chinese zodiac cycle, is characterized by intelligence, adaptability, and charm. Those born under the Rat sign are often quick-witted, resourceful, and possess a natural ability to navigate social situations. They are known for their ambition and drive to succeed.
Key Traits of the Rat
- Intelligence: Rats are highly intelligent and observant.
- Resourcefulness: They can find solutions to problems quickly and efficiently.
- Charm: Rats are naturally charming and persuasive.
- Ambitious: They are driven to achieve their goals.
- Social: Rats enjoy being around others and are skilled at networking.
Understanding the Horse Personality
The Horse, known for its energy, independence, and free spirit, is a stark contrast to the Rat. Individuals born under the Horse sign are typically outgoing, adventurous, and enjoy being the center of attention. They value freedom and autonomy above all else.
Key Traits of the Horse
- Energy: Horses are full of energy and enthusiasm.
- Independence: They value their freedom and independence.
- Outgoing: Horses are sociable and enjoy being around others.
- Adventurous: They are drawn to new experiences and challenges.
- Optimistic: Horses tend to have a positive outlook on life.
The Clash of Titans: Rat and Horse Compatibility
The Rat and Horse represent opposing forces in Eastern astrology. Their differences can create both attraction and friction. Understanding these differences is crucial for navigating a relationship between these two signs.
Potential Challenges
The primary challenge in a Rat and Horse relationship stems from their contrasting personalities and values. The Rat's cautious and calculating nature can clash with the Horse's impulsive and freedom-loving spirit.
- Conflicting Values: The Rat values security and stability, while the Horse prioritizes freedom and adventure.
- Communication Issues: Their different communication styles can lead to misunderstandings and frustration.
- Trust Issues: The Rat's tendency to be secretive can clash with the Horse's need for openness and honesty.
Potential Strengths
Despite the challenges, a Rat and Horse relationship can also be rewarding. Their differences can complement each other, creating a dynamic and stimulating partnership.
- Mutual Growth: The Rat can learn to be more spontaneous and adventurous from the Horse, while the Horse can benefit from the Rat's practicality and planning skills.
- Excitement: The Horse brings excitement and energy to the relationship, while the Rat provides stability and support.
- Balance: When they learn to appreciate each other's strengths, they can create a balanced and fulfilling partnership.

Rat and Horse in Different Aspects of Life
The compatibility between the Rat and Horse extends beyond romantic relationships. Let's consider how these signs interact in other areas of life.
Friendship
A Rat and Horse friendship can be exciting and stimulating. The Horse's outgoing nature can encourage the Rat to step outside of their comfort zone, while the Rat can provide the Horse with a sense of stability and support. However, they need to be mindful of their different communication styles and avoid misunderstandings.
Workplace
In the workplace, the Rat and Horse can be a powerful team. The Rat's strategic thinking and attention to detail complement the Horse's energy and enthusiasm. However, they need to be clear about their roles and responsibilities to avoid conflicts.
